Administrative Assistant
*Thank you for your interest! To apply for this position, a resume along with a video recording is required to be considered for an interview. If you are considered a qualified candidate, you will be contacted for a video interview. Our company is a remote platform that provides mental health counseling services via video and telephone. We work with a broad demographic population that suffers from a wide range of mental illnesses. We are looking for an Administrative Assistant who is highly fluent in speaking English, highly organized, culturally competent, great communicator, energetic, compassionate, hard worker, and has experience in business administration, customer service, supervising a team of professionals, working with health insurance companies, and working abroad with US customers. A highly reliable internet and remote capability is required. Minimum of Bachelor Degree and management experience is required.
Job duties include, but are not limited to:
Managing Intake Coordinators
Intake Coordinator Responsibilities: Answering phone calls, screening client referrals, verifying insurance coverage, communicating client information to assigned therapist, admitting client into client portal, scheduling appointments, following up with pending referrals.
*Administrative Assistant would be expected to learn and perform these duties, as needed.
Provider Onboarding
Issuing Provider Onboarding Lists, credentialing new providers to health insurance panels, and any additional responsibilities to assist providers.
Oversee Billing Department
Billing department responsibilities: Submitting insurance claims as needed, troubleshoot rejected claims, send invoice statements to clients, follow-up with payment issues (outstanding private pay, co-pay, or coinsurance), preauthorization requests, reconcile insurance claims, update electronic health records system to reflect client payments, prepare reports, etc.
